Lewis Hamilton returns from F1 summer break at his ‘fittest’ as he aims to challenge Kimi Antonelli
ZANDVOORT, Netherlands (AP) — Lewis Hamilton says more training and less partying is paying off as he heads into the second half of the Formula 1 season in what he says is the fittest he's ever been mid-campaign.
Hamilton 'fittest ever' as he chases eighth F1 title
The 41-year-old sits 50 points behind current championship leader Kimi Antonelli but said his Ferrari was in a "sweet spot" that gave him hope of being able to close the gap. "This has been the most different summer break that I've ever had in all of my championship seasons," the veteran Briton told reporters.
